Solution Overview
Problem
Conventional online games lack effective mechanisms to incentivize players based on the activity levels of their associated players, leading to suboptimal engagement and retention.
Innovation Solution
A reward system that calculates activity metrics for associated players, such as daily active users, and provides incentives like virtual items or currency based on these metrics, encouraging friends and other users to play the game.

Data Source
AI summary
A computer-implemented method and system are described for providing rewards, awards, and other incentives to players based on the activities of associated players is described. In some examples, the technology determines an activity level for players associated with a distinguished player, such as friends and other players within a social or game network, and rewards the distinguished player based on their activity levels.
